Bill Commons

TN SB 2674

died on adjournment

Education - As introduced, enacts the "Public Education Investments Act"; increases, from $50,000 to $50,290, the minimum base salary in the state salary schedule for teachers; increases from 5 percent to 10 percent the weighted allocation for a student who is a member in a school that is eligible for Title I schoolwide designation in the Tennessee Investment in Student Achievement Act; increases the amount of a Tennessee middle college scholarship by 3 percent each academic year for 10 academic years. - Amends TCA Title 49.

Did TN SB 2674 pass?

No. TN SB 2674 died when the 114S1 session adjourned without final action on it. Bills that die this way are sometimes reintroduced in a later session. Latest recorded action (2026-03-18): Sponsor(s) Added.
